On the Application of EDTA-2Na
EDTA-2Na is very important in today's various uses. It has shown its extraordinary functions in various fields such as industry, medicine, food, etc.
In the industrial field, EDTA-2Na is often used as a chelating agent for metal ions. During metal processing, it can form stable chelates with many metal ions, such as calcium, magnesium, iron, etc. This property allows metal ions to exist stably in solution without precipitating or affecting subsequent reactions. In the electroplating industry, EDTA-2Na can regulate the concentration of metal ions in the plating solution, making the coating more uniform and dense, improving the quality and anti-corrosion performance of the coating. In the printing and dyeing industry, EDTA-2Na can chelate metal ions in water to prevent them from precipitating with dyes, ensuring the uniformity of dyeing and the brightness of color.
EDTA-2Na is also very useful in medicine. It is often used as an anticoagulant and plays a key role in the collection and preservation of blood samples. It can bind to calcium ions in the blood to block the key link of blood coagulation, so that the blood can be maintained in a liquid state, which is convenient for inspection and analysis. And in some pharmaceutical preparations, it is used as a stabilizer to prevent the oxidation and decomposition of the drug due to the catalysis of metal ions, prolong the shelf life of the drug, and ensure the quality and efficacy of the drug.
As for the food field, EDTA-2Na is often a food additive. In canned food, it can chelate metal ions, inhibit the adverse effects of metal ions on the color and flavor of the food, and delay the deterioration of the food. In oily foods, it can prevent the oxidative rancidity of the oil and prolong the shelf life of the food. Because it can effectively chelate metal ions, thereby inhibiting the oxidation reaction caused by metal ions and protecting the quality of the food.
EDTA-2Na is widely used in industry, medicine, food and other fields due to its unique chelating properties, and has made great contributions to the development of many industries.
